Navigating Waterfront Construction Ventures in this Alabama
Successfully handling coastal building initiatives in Mobile, Alabama, involves a specific set of challenges . The dynamic interplay of local ordinances , natural concerns , and the fluctuating tidal environment demands expertise . Securing the necessary approvals from agencies like the Alabama Department of Environmental Management (ADEM) and the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ers is essential . Moreover , appreciating archaeological artifacts and following best practices for erosion control is key. Ultimately , a detailed assessment and a skilled group are crucial for realizing a satisfactory conclusion.
